How much do electrical operations manager j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for electrical operations manager in Alabama is $57,516.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$37,200.00 and $70,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an Electrical Operations Manager do?

An Electrical Operations Manager oversees the daily operations of electrical projects or departments, ensuring that work is completed safely, efficiently, and in compliance with regulations. They manage teams of electricians and technicians, coordinate schedules, handle budgeting and resource allocation, and liaise with clients or other departments. Additionally, they are responsible for quality control, troubleshooting issues, and implementing best practices to improve productivity and safety standards.

What are some typical challenges an Electrical Operations Manager faces when overseeing multiple projects simultaneously?

Electrical Operations Managers often juggle various projects at once, each with its own deadlines, technical requirements, and team dynamics. A common challenge is ensuring clear communication across all teams to avoid missteps and delays, especially when coordinating with external contractors and stakeholders. Managing resource allocation efficiently, staying compliant with safety and regulatory standards, and swiftly resolving unexpected technical issues are also frequent hurdles. Successfully navigating these challenges requires strong organizational, problem-solving, and leadership skills.
